My question is about feature zoom in/zoom out found in most graphics
viewers or editors. 

On  a web page view I have iframe wchich displays SVG graphics. The
SVG is itself a diagram of a business process.  Size of the diagram is
big enough and scrollbars are displayed. So I need to implement a zoom
in/zoom out feature which would scale graphics to fit the box of
visible area. 

1. Does SVG plugin have this feature? I didn't find it in firefox
browser. Maybe Adobe ASV plugin has it? At the first sight it is
feature of viewer, but if either viewer plugin does not have it I need
to make it with some scripting of SVG

2. As I understand it is possible to scale SVG graphics by operating
its DOM object tree i.e. setting attributes 
width="2000" 
height="430" 
zoomAndPan="magnify" 
viewBox="20.0 20.0 2000.0 430.0" 
preserveAspectRatio="xMidYMid meet"

Setting height to 200 will automatically zoom out graphics to fit into
 iframe height, isn't it?

What zoomAndPan and preserveAspectRatio attributes values are allowed?
